Payton Pritchard put on a show for the Boston Celtics in the fourth quarter of their blowout win against the Portland Trail Blazers on Saturday, and his teammates absolutely loved it.

In the final two minutes of the game that is already out of reach, the Celtics didn't bore the audience and the rest of the bench, thanks to Pritchard who exploded for three straight 3-pointers. While the scene was absolutely frustrating for the Blazers, it wasn't the case for the Beantown team who went nuts after the second-year guard's third straight triple.

The Celtics closed the game 145-117, with Payton Pritchard finishing with 19 points, two rebounds and three assists in just 18 minutes of action.

While Pritchard has seen limited minutes under Ime Udoka, he has certainly made the most of his opportunity with his performance on Friday. With the way he played, he has made his case for more minutes moving forward.

Jayson Tatum and Dennis Schroder led the way for the Celtics in the game with 31 points apiece, punishing a Blazers squad missing the services of their top star in Damian Lillard and key contributor Nassir Little. CJ McCollum banked 24 points, while Dennis Smith Jr.–Lillard's replacement in the starting lineup–chipped in 21, albeit in a losing effort.
